摘要

Lead and zonc levels in sediments and biota from the fjord system surrounding the lead/zinc mine at Maarmorilik, West Green- land, were investigated to evaluate the impact of waste rock and marine-deposited tailings on the marine biota. Concentrations of metal in the sediment were up to 8922 ±622 μg g~-1 (dry wt.) for lead and 1935 1±476 μg g~-1 (dry wt.) for zinc. Levels of lead and zinc were also elevated in a suite of monitor organisms.
